Council launches £120,000 poverty grant scheme

Central Bedfordshire Council is launching a grant scheme to help local charities and voluntary groups which support people in poverty.

Grants up to £10,000 will be available out of a total £120,000 which can be used towards increased running costs for the next year.

The one-off grant can be used to fund increases in costs for staff, energy, rent, food and drink, increased transport and other running costs that have risen significantly.

The Voluntary Services Grant is the latest in the range of grant schemes run by Central Bedfordshire Council aimed at non-profit groups.

Tracey Stock, the council’s executive member for health, wellbeing and communities, said: ‘I hope that groups and organisations throughout Central Bedfordshire who meet the criteria will apply for a grant to offset some of the additional financial pressures that they are experiencing, and enable them to continue with their good work.’
